Don't fret Child

Don't fret Child

They see Jesus in Us

Save your tears

They see Jesus in Us

Jet Black to Hi Yella down to Paper Bag Brown

They see Jesus in Us

They see the stained glass twinkle in our eyes

They see the universe in our reflection

Don't fret Child

They see Jesus in Us

Carry racial stigma through the streets of Babylon, ancient

Stigmata wounds on our hands and feet nailed to the cross

Vilified crucified son of man

Son of Mothers

Son of Fathers

Plead

"My God My God Why Have You Forsaken Me"

He and Him

Hush Child they see Jesus in Us...
